Beth Crookham



Beth Crookham
has thoughtfully layered her journey with love, relationships and experience. Blending her life as soul art, she has created a natural easy environment, comfortable and strong in her own skin, processing lyrics and life lessons in a soulful sound.

From early midwestern Iowa roots, travels in Communist Russia, landing and working in a quirky southern coastal town with its unique film, theater and soulful arts community, then exploring life and love in Rwanda, she has found home and family across the globe.

It wasn’t until 2004 sitting in a bar that the muse whispered, and she wrote her first lyrics.

Then a pause of 13 years… Beth returned from a life altering visit to Rwanda, so intensely moved and inspired by the people, events and rhythms… the muse once again settled in and hasn’t left.

Beth layers so many universal emotions that are more important now than ever to explore… whether a sensory moment in time or the darkness that can wash over during this new world experience… you will take this voyage back toward the light of kindness.

“My life’s experience has been a collage of relationships, each one touching me in different ways. Yet each informs my spirit, influencing my art and music reflecting my soul and reminding me that to honor myself and life is to create with kindness.” – Beth Crookham
